ASUS ROG Phone 6D and 6D Ultimate unveiled - one of the most powerful smartphones of our time
ASUS, after numerous leaks, has finally introduced the ROG Phone 6D and 6D Ultimate gaming flagship smartphones. These are analogues of the previous versions of ROG Phone 6 and 6 Pro, but the updated models have a Dimensity processor from MediaTek.
To get the most out of the Mediatek chipset, ASUS engineers have developed an advanced cooling system. As for the processor itself, inside both smartphones is Dimensity 9000+ - one of the most productive solutions at the moment. The chip is supplemented with RAM up to 16 GB and ROM up to 512 GB.
Both phones feature a 6,78-inch OLED panel with 10-bit color depth, 165Hz refresh rate, and HDR10+ support. The camera department remains the same - a 50MP 1/1,56-inch main sensor with 1,0µm pixels and an f/1,9 lens. There's also a 13-megapixel f/2,2 ultra-wide-angle camera and a 5-megapixel macro camera. The selfie module is equipped with a 12-megapixel sensor.
The battery capacity of the phones is the same - 6000 mAh. Supports 65W fast charging via USB Power Delivery. The appearance of smartphones has not changed much. The 6D Ultimate version has a ROG Vision color PMOLED display on the back, while the standard version features an RGB backlit ROG logo.
Even accessories for standard ROG Phone 6 and 6 Pro are compatible with the new 6D and 6D Ultimate. However, it was not without innovations at all - ROG Phone 6D Ultimate received a special port on the back - you can install the AeroActive cooling system there, which will get "direct access" to the internal components of the device, increasing the efficiency of heat dissipation.
Pricing: The base ROG Phone 6D will start at £799 in the UK, while the Ultimate will cost at least £55 and comes with a system cooling AeroActive Cooler 000.
The new devices are currently only available in one color - Space Grey.
